Men's Cross Country

Hawks Finish 6th at Catawba College Invitational

Tristan Martin crossed the finish line first for the Hawks on Friday.
SALISBURY, NC- The Chowan University men's cross country team competed in the Catawba College Invitational on Friday evening.  The Hawks finished in sixth place out of six teams that competed in the meet. 

Mars Hill finished in first place with a team score of 17.  Derek Gibson led the way for the Lions.  He completed the 8k course in 27:40 to take home individual champion honors.    Tusculum finished in second with 64 points followed by the host team, Catawba, in third with 110 points.  Warren Wilson finished just behind the Indians with a score of 115 while Winston-Salem State finished in fifth place with a team score of 172.  Brevard competed in the meet as well, but did not earn a team score.

Tristan Martin led the effort for the Hawks.  He finished in 28th place overall and completed the course in 36:16.  Sasha Kirsanov crossed the finish line in 39:56 (36th place) with Jerrell Ralph finishing just behind at the 40:43 mark (37th place).  Danilo Galovic and Robert Williams rounded out the scoring for Chowan, finishing in 41st and 42nd place overall.  Galovic finished in 44:32 while Williams ran the race in 46:13.  PJ Hempfield also competed in the meet.  He finished in 44th place overall and completed the course in 51:08. 

The complete list of team scores is included below:
  1.  Mars Hill-17
  2.  Tusculum-64
  3.  Catawba-  110
  4.  Warren Wilson-115
  5.  Winston-Salem State – 172
  6.  Chowan- 184
Brevard- no team score
